Abstract

The invention provides a photographing method and device. Each target focusing point location on a current terminal device is obtained; aiming at each target focusing point location, a corresponding target focusing value is calculated; according to a preset moving rule, a motor on the terminal device is controlled to successively move to the location indicated by each target focusing value; photographing is carried out; therefore, pictures are photographed. According to the photographing method and device provided by the invention, the target focusing value corresponding to each target focusing point location is respectively generated dynamically under the same one scene; further the pictures are photographed by using each target focusing value; the problem in the prior art that the photographed pictures cannot clear reflect the images corresponding to the target focusing point locations is solved; and the problem is resulted from photographing the pictures by using a plurality of preset fixed focal length values.

Technical field
The application relates to picture shooting technical field, particularly relates to a kind of photographic method and device.
Background technology
The exposal model focused afterwards of first taking pictures be a kind of playability very strong special procure exposal model, be subject to liking of consumers in general. The exposal model focused afterwards of first taking pictures utilizes the picture that focus position is different synthesizes under several Same Scene the Target Photo that is special procured form, when user is when browsing and click Target Photo, Target Photo can be different along with the click location of user, the picture of display different focus point position, can accomplish a little where, where just clear.
After first taking pictures, focal modes will picture effect clearly, it is necessary to obtain the clear picture that focus position is different under Same Scene. Tradition shooting technology is when taking in Same Scene the photo that focus position is different, normally realize by pre-setting the mode of some burnt section values (each burnt section value corresponding fixing to focus position), that is: for each burnt section value, the position pictures taken that mobile motor is specified to this Jiao's section value.
But, although tradition shooting technology can realize in Same Scene to the shooting of the different photo in focus position, but, because of its preset burnt section value corresponding to focus position, usually the target not being user's picture to be captured is to focus position, and then causes the picture photographed can not embody target clearly to the problem of image corresponding to focus position.

S303, according to default segmentation rule, the picture segmentation to be captured of current terminating unit is become some image blocks;
In the embodiment of the present application, it is preferable that, when detect currently do not exist terminating unit is carried out when focus Position input operate, regular according to default segmentation, the picture segmentation to be captured of current terminating unit is become some image blocks.
In the embodiment of the present application, it is preferable that, preset segmentation rule for be split according to the segmentation rule of 3*3 by picture to be captured, become 9 image blocks by picture segmentation to be captured, and the area equation of each image block.

Focus position a kind of obtained rule and obtains the method flow diagram to focus position in image block according to presetting for what the embodiment of the present application one provided by Fig. 4.
As shown in Figure 4, the method comprises:
Whether the image content in S401, detected image block comprises face information; When included, step S402 is performed; When not comprising, perform step S403;
In the embodiment of the present application, it is preferable that, when according to preset focus position is obtained rule obtain in image block to focus position time, need whether the image content in first detected image block comprises face information, when included, perform step S402; When not comprising, perform step S403.
S402, using the position of face information in picture to be captured as in image block to focus position;
In the embodiment of the present application, it is preferable that, when the image content detected in image block comprises face information, using the position of face information in picture to be captured as in image block to focus position.
In the embodiment of the present application, preferably, it is picture to be captured, the position of face information in picture to be captured shown by terminating unit display screen, also can be regarded as after face information is mapped in terminating unit by the mode of picture to be captured, the position of face information on this terminating unit.
S403, using the position of the central point of image block in picture to be captured as in image block to focus position.
In the embodiment of the present application, it is preferable that, when the image detected in image block does not comprise face information, using the position of the central point of this image block in picture to be captured as in image block to focus position.
In the embodiment of the present application, preferably, calculate and with target, the process of the burnt section value of the target that focus position is corresponding is comprised: according to default PDAF (phasedetectionautofocus, phase-detection auto-focusing) algorithm, the position calculating current terminating unit and target are to the target distance between target focusing position corresponding to focus position; And, according to target distance, it is determined that with target to the burnt section value of the target that focus position is corresponding.
In the embodiment of the present application, preferably, according to default PDAF algorithm, the position calculating current terminating unit and target are to the function that the process of the target distance between target focusing position corresponding to focus position is existing PDAF technology, detailed description about this process refers to prior art to the description of PDAF technology, in this no limit.
In the embodiment of the present application, it is preferable that, after the target distance between the target focusing position that the position calculating current terminating unit is corresponding to focus position with target, need to according to target distance, it is determined that with target to the burnt section value of the target that focus position is corresponding.
In the embodiment of the present application, it is preferable that, according to target distance, it is determined that with target, the process of the burnt section value of the target that focus position is corresponding is comprised: according to the corresponding relation of the distance pre-set with burnt section value, search the burnt section value corresponding with target distance; And the burnt section value corresponding with target distance that will find, it is determined that it is target Jiao's section value focus position is corresponding with target.

The one that Fig. 5 provides for the embodiment of the present application one is according to predetermined order rule, and the motor on control terminal equipment moves to the position of the burnt section value instruction of each target successively and carries out the method flow diagram taken pictures.
As shown in Figure 5, the method comprises:
S501, according to predetermined order rule, the burnt section value of each target is sorted;
In the embodiment of the present application, it is preferable that, after calculating the burnt section value of multiple target, it is necessary to according to predetermined order rule, the burnt section value of each target is sorted.
In the embodiment of the present application, it is preferable that, the burnt section value of each target is sorted from the order of little arrival according to numerical value.
Below being only the optimal way of the embodiment of the present application, contriver can arrange arbitrarily the particular content of this predetermined order rule according to the demand of oneself, in this no limit.
S502, clooating sequence according to the burnt section value of each target, the motor on control terminal equipment moves to the position of the burnt section value instruction of each target successively and takes pictures.
In the embodiment of the present application, preferably, after the burnt section value of each target being sorted according to predetermined order rule, need to according to the clooating sequence of the burnt section value of each target, the motor on control terminal equipment moves to the position of the burnt section value instruction of each target successively and takes pictures.
One the embodiment of the present application provided for the ease of those skilled in the art is regular according to predetermined order, and the motor on control terminal equipment moves to the position that the burnt section value of each target indicates and the understanding carrying out the method taken pictures successively, illustrates at this:
When the burnt section value of the target calculated is respectively 12,3,20, first the burnt section value of each target being sorted according to predetermined order rule, ranking results is 3,12,20;The position of instruction when being 3 that first motor on control terminal equipment moves to target burnt section value also carries out taking pictures and obtains the first pictures; After obtaining the first pictures, the position of instruction when being 12 that control motor moves to target burnt section value also carries out taking pictures and obtains the 2nd pictures; After obtaining the 2nd pictures, the position of instruction when being 20 that control motor moves to target burnt section value also carries out taking pictures and obtains the 3rd pictures.
Further, in a kind of photographic method that the embodiment of the present application provides, also comprise: regular according to predetermined order, before the burnt section value of each target is sorted, the burnt section value of each target is screened, it is determined that meet the burnt section value of each target presetting screening rule.
In the embodiment of the present application, preferably, according to predetermined order rule, before the burnt section value of each target is sorted, the burnt section value of each target is screened, determine to meet the burnt section value of each target presetting screening rule, as: two the targets burnt section values of difference scope within 5 are averaged and obtains the burnt section value of new target, and delete above-mentioned two burnt section values of target being averaged value; Compare in the burnt section value of the target obtained averaging and the burnt section value of other each targets, average etc. operates, until the burnt section value of each target remaining does not exist differs the situation of scope within 5 between two, and it is defined as meeting the burnt section value of the target presetting screening rule by burnt for each target remaining section value.
